Hugo resident Jeff LeClair tries to outdo himself, and his father Mark LeClair, when it comes to pumpkin weight each year. Jeff is pictured with his children 7-year-old Hunter and 3-year-old Brynley. BY SHANNON GRANHOLM LEAD EDITOR

Every year, a father and son try to outdo each other in weight — that is, when it comes to growing pumpkins. For the past five years, Hugo resident Jeff LeClair has tried to grow a pumpkin that not only beats his previous year’s pumpkin, but

eventually his father Mark LeClair’s pumpkin. Mark has been honing his pumpkin growing skills for quite some time, but son Jeff said he hopes it eventually gets to the point where “the student can outteach the teacher.” Mark, a Maplewood resident, started growing pumpkins back

in 2001 as part of a contest with his brother-in-law to see who could grow the largest pumpkin. “It has just grown from there,” Mark explained. Mora administrator named next city manager Following a comprehensive search and interview process, the mayor and City Council announced their selection of Lindy Crawford to serve as the next city manager for the city of White Bear Lake. Crawford will vacate her current position as city administrator/public utilities general manager for the city of Mora, where she has served since 2018. Prior to her time in Mora, Crawford was city administrator for the city of Tonka

Bay. Her first official day of duty in White Bear Lake will be Dec. 20, 2021. “Lindy is an excellent fit for the organization and the community,” said Mayor Jo Emerson. “Her talent, energy and commitment to public service are the characteristics we sought and found in Lindy." Crawford was among five finalists selected by the mayor from a field of 13 semifinalists. A consulting firm vetted

a total of 33 applicants to provide the semifinal list. Crawford is replacing Ellen Hiniker, who is retiring from city management on Dec. 17 after 21 years of service to the city of White Bear Lake, the last six as city manager. From press release CONTRIBUTED
